Ac Split Type Ductless System
A ductless split type air conditioning system is a type of air conditioning system that does not require ductwork for installation. Instead, the system consists of two main components: an outdoor condenser unit and an indoor air handler. The outdoor unit contains the compressor, condenser coil, and fan, while the indoor unit contains the evaporator coil, fan, and air filter. The two units are connected by refrigerant lines and a conduit, which houses the power and communication cables. This type of system is often used in homes or businesses where installing traditional ductwork is not possible or cost-prohibitive. It is also popular in rooms that need to be cooled or heated separately from the rest of the building, such as a sunroom or garage. The ductless split type air conditioning system is energy efficient, easy to install, and provides superior comfort.
